Steps to making objects for BF2
The steps for creating new assets are:
Steps vary from type of object. Static objects usually have a different way of going by the UV and texture steps, this is the case with BF2. Dynamic objects like soldiers that need to bend and deform must have a virtual skeleton inside and have each point (vertex) of the model 'weighted' to these bones. This is known as 'skinning'. The word skinning is however sadly used in a confusing was as a lot of people call the texturing process for 'skinning' Those are the major points of modding/game asset creation. EACH of these points is a subject to master on its own. Even on the DEV team many people never venture out of just one of these fields. That is the basic overview.
